Transaction 6af180a82bbdda82479edd62788e46c496c98fc4107e4ce7ae264906fafcd21d
1 Input
1 Output
-
6af180a82bbdda82479edd62788e46c496c98fc4107e4ce7ae264906fafcd21d:0
- value
- 10756510
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c61e857be36d27dc6bc520ec4fdd5fcdebd65f4 OP_EQUAL
- address
- 3D2h14yEyuPnayp6BjUaoQ2Y7n3MPMBUP9